Essential Altar Items
There are several essential items commonly found on altars. Here are some to consider:
- Altar Cloth: A beautiful cloth can set the tone for your altar and protect its surface.
- Candles: Representing light and spirit, candles can be used for meditation and intention-setting.
- Crystals: Each crystal carries unique energies and can enhance your spiritual practice.
- Statues or Images: Representations of deities, spiritual figures, or symbols that resonate with you.
- Offerings: Items such as food, flowers, or incense that honor your spiritual beliefs.
These items can create a foundational space for your spiritual journey. Choose those that resonate with you personally.

Choosing Altar Items Based on Spiritual Traditions
Many spiritual traditions have specific items associated with their practices. Here are a few examples:
- Wiccan: Athames, pentacles, and chalices are commonly used in Wiccan altars.
- Buddhist: Statues of the Buddha, prayer beads, and incense are traditional items.
- Christian: Crosses, rosaries, and candles are often found on Christian altars.
Researching your spiritual tradition can help you identify the most appropriate items for your altar.
